Learn moreHere's the thing: you pick out what you need—furniture, appliances, whatever—and take it home today. No waiting. You make small payments weekly, biweekly, or monthly. Once you've made all your payments (or you decide to pay it off early), it's yours.
Simple as that.
Nope. Not even close.
This isn't financing. There's no loan, no credit card, no approval process that makes you feel like you're applying for a mortgage. You're leasing the item with the option to own it when you're done paying. That's it. No debt hanging over your head.
No credit required. Honestly, we don't even check it.
What matters? Income. Can you make the payments? That's what we care about. Bad credit, no credit, rebuilding credit—doesn't matter. If you've got steady income, you're good.
Life happens. We get it.
If you miss a payment, just call the store. Most of the time, there's a grace period or we can work something out. And if things get really tight? You can return the item without penalty. No collections, no hit to your credit. (Because again, this isn't a loan.)
Yes. And you should if you can.
Most agreements have an early purchase option—meaning you pay less than the full contract price if you settle up early. It's a win if you come into some extra cash or just want to own it outright.
Depends on your payment schedule and the agreement. Could be a few months. Could be up to 24 months. But here's the thing—you're using it the whole time. So even if it takes a year, you're not waiting around. You're living with it, using it, making it yours.

Anytime. No penalty.
This is one of the biggest differences between rent-to-own and financing. If your situation changes—you lose your job, you move, you just don't need it anymore—you can return it. No future payments, no collections, no mess. You walk away clean.
Usually, yes.
Most stores offer a reinstatement period—often up to six months—where you can pick up where you left off on the same item or something comparable. Life got messy, you had to return it, but now you're back on your feet? We'll work with you.
Yes. Let's be honest about that.
If you can pay cash, you'll pay less. But here's what you get with rent-to-own: flexible payments, no credit needed, free service and repairs, and the ability to return it if things go sideways. For a lot of people, that's worth it. You're not just paying for the item—you're paying for flexibility and peace of mind.
Because credit cards are debt. Rent-to-own isn't.
With a credit card, you're borrowing money. Interest piles up. If you can't pay, your credit takes a hit and you're stuck with the bill. With rent-to-own, you've got predictable payments, no interest, and if you need to, you can return the item and walk away. No long-term financial mess.
